Most common problems
Suspension is the most frequently named component, appearing in 34 of 101 complaints (33.7%). A complaint can name multiple components.
| Topic | Matching reports | Share of complaints |
|---|---|---|
| Steering behavior | 12 | 11.9% |
| Braking behavior | 9 | 8.9% |
| Electrical and battery issues | 7 | 6.9% |
| Engine operation | 6 | 5.9% |
| Transmission and shifting | 4 | 4.0% |
Topic matches use published keyword rules. They describe mentions, including negations or comparisons, and do not confirm a diagnosis. Read the matching rules.

Recall history
2 distinct campaigns affect this selection. Announcement dates below are different from vehicle model years. A campaign may cover multiple years.
19V312000 · Suspension:Front:Control Arm:Lower Ball Joint
Reported: 2019-04-18 (April 18, 2019)
General Motors L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2017-2019 Chevrolet Trax vehicles. A joint in one or both of the front lower-control arms may have been improperly welded. An improperly welded joint may break, resulting in the partial separation of the lower-control arm from the vehicle.
Consequence: A partial separation of the lower-control arm from the vehicle could cause the attached front wheel to toe outward, impacting the vehicle's handling and steering and increasing the risk of crash.
Remedy: GM will notify owners, and dealers will inspect the left and right front lower-control arms, replacing them as necessary, free of charge. The recall began June 14, 2019. Owners may contact GM customer service at 1-800-222-1020. GM's number for this recall is A182202370.

Reported: 2019-09-12 (September 12, 2019)
General Motors LLC (GM) is recalling certain 2015-2018 Chevrolet Trax vehicles. A joint in one or both of the front lower control arms may have been improperly welded. An improperly welded joint may break, resulting in the partial separation of the lower control arm from the vehicle.
Consequence: A partial separation of the lower-control arm from the vehicle could cause the attached front wheel to toe outward, impacting the vehicle's handling and steering and increasing the risk of crash.
Remedy: GM will notify owners, and dealers will inspect the left and right front lower-control arms, replacing them as necessary, free of charge. The recall began November 6, 2019. Owners may contact Chevrolet customer service at 1-800-222-1020. GM's number for this recall is A192261870.
